JPH03203442A - 回線制御アダプタ - Google Patents

回線制御アダプタ

Info

Publication number
JPH03203442A
JPH03203442A JP34108389A JP34108389A JPH03203442A JP H03203442 A JPH03203442 A JP H03203442A JP 34108389 A JP34108389 A JP 34108389A JP 34108389 A JP34108389 A JP 34108389A JP H03203442 A JPH03203442 A JP H03203442A
Authority
JP
Japan
Prior art keywords
received
received frame
storage area
byte length
circuit
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Pending
Application number
JP34108389A
Other languages
English (en)
Inventor
Minako Nakamura
美奈子 中村
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
NEC Engineering Ltd
Original Assignee
NEC Engineering Ltd
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by NEC Engineering Ltd filed Critical NEC Engineering Ltd
Priority to JP34108389A priority Critical patent/JPH03203442A/ja
Publication of JPH03203442A publication Critical patent/JPH03203442A/ja
Pending legal-status Critical Current

Links

Landscapes

  • Communication Control (AREA)

Abstract

(57)【要約】本公報は電子出願前の出願データであるた
め要約のデータは記録されません。

Description

【発明の詳細な説明】 〔産業上の利用分野〕 本発明は回線制御アダプタに利用する。本発明は受信フ
レームの大きさにより格納する受信バッファを使い分け
て処理する回線制御アダプタに関する。
〔概要〕
本発明はローカルエリアネットワークに接続され回線制
御を行う回線制御アダプタにおいて、受信フレームのバ
イトの大小に対応して格納できる二つの領域を受信バッ
ファ内に設け、この領域を使いわけることにより、 受信バッファのメモリ容量を削減し、装置を小型化でき
るようにしたものである。
〔従来の技術〕
従来、この種の回線制御アダプタは受信フレームの大き
さによる受信バッファの使い分は処理は行われず、受信
バッファのサイズをすべて最大フレーム長として受信バ
ッファのメモリを使用していた。
〔発明が解決しようとする問題点〕
上述した従来の回線制御アダプタは、受信バッファサイ
ズをすべて最大フレーム長として受信バッファメモリを
使用していたため受信フレームの大きさに関係なくすべ
て大きなバッファメモリ容量を必要としていた。
本発明はこのような問題を解決するもので、バッファメ
モリの容量を削減できる装置を提供することを目的とす
る。
〔問題点を解決するための手段〕
本発明は、ローカルエリアネットワークから受信され並
列に変換された受信フレームを一時格納する受信バッフ
ァと、定められた基準に従って前記受信バッファから受
信フレームを取り出すセレクト回路とを備えた回線制御
アダプタにおいて、前記受信バッファに、バイト長が一
定値以上の受信フレームを格納する大サイズ格納領域と
一定値以下の受信フレームを格納する小サイズ格納領域
とを設け、バイトの大きさに応じて受信フレームを前記
大サイズまたは小サイズ格納領域に切り分けて格納する
受信バッファ切換回路とを備えたことを特徴とする。
バイトの大きさを受信フレームのLフィールドでチェッ
クするバイト長チェック回路を備え、前記大サイズおよ
び小サイズ格納領域は、受信フレームが先入れ先出しさ
れる構成であることが望ましい。
〔作用〕
受信フレームの大小に応じその値が一定値以上の受信フ
レームの場合には受信バッファの容量の大きい大サイズ
格納領域に格納し、一定値以下の場合には容量の小−さ
い小サイズ格納領域に格納する。
このように格納する受信フレームのバイト長の大小によ
って受信バッファの領域を使い分けできる領域を設ける
ことにより、受信バッファ内のメモリ容量を削減するこ
とができ、装置を小型化することができる。
〔実施例〕
次に、本発明実施例を図面に基づいて説明する。
図は本発明実施例の構成を示すブロック図である。
本発明実施例は、図外のローカルエリアネットワークか
らの受信フレームの直並列変換を行う汎用レシーバ・ト
ランスミッタ回路lと、この汎用レシーバ・トランスミ
ッタ回路1により並列に変換された受信フレームを一時
格納する受信バッファlOと、定められた基準に従って
受信バッファ10から受信フレームを取り出し送出する
セレクト回路7と、汎用レシーバ・トランスミッタ回路
lの制御を行う制御回路2とを備え、さらに、受信バッ
ファ10に、L (Length)フィールドのバイト
長が一定値以上の受信フレームを格納する大サイズ格納
領域5と一定値以下の受信フレームを格納する小サイズ
格納領域6とを設け、バイトの大きさに応じて受信フレ
ームを大サイズまたは小サイズ格納領域5または6に切
り換えて格納する受信バッファ切換回路4と、バイトの
大きさを受信フレームのLフィールドをチェックするバ
イト長チェック回路3とを備え、大サイズおよび小サイ
ズ格納領域5および6は、受信フレームが先入れ先出し
されるように構成される。
汎用レシーバ・トランスミッタ回路1は送受信フレーム
の直並列変換、CRC演算、同期制御を行い、制御回路
2は回線アダプタ全体の制御を行う。バイト長チェック
回路3は受信フレームのL(Length)フィールド
の値をチェックし、受信バッファ切換回路4はバイト長
チェック回路3でチェックした値の大きさにより受信フ
レームの格納領域を切換える。
受信バッファ10に設けられた大サイズ格納領域5には
受信バッファ切換回路4により一定の値を越えるバイト
長の受信フレームが先入れ先出しで格納され、小サイズ
格納領域6には受信バッファ切換回路4により一定の値
を越えないバイト長の受信フレームが先入れ先出しで格
納される。
割り込み信号線102は汎用レシーバ・トランスミッタ
回路1からの割り込み信号を送出する信号線、制御信号
線103は汎用レシーバ・トランスミッタ回路1へのR
eadまたはWriteの指示を行う信号線、受信バッ
ファ制御信号線104は受信バッファ10を制御する信
号を送出する信号線であり、受信バッファ切替回路4は
この制御信号を受けてバイト長の大きさにより受信フレ
ームを受信バッファlO内の大サイズ格納領域5または
小サイズ格納領域6に切換えて格納する。受信バッファ
状態信号線105は受信バッファIOの状態を制御回路
2へ通知する信号線である。
また、出力フレーム106は受信バッファtoから受信
フレームを出力する。信号線107は割り込み要因およ
び受信フレームの読出しを通知する信号線である。双方
向データ線108は通信制御部200との双方向のデー
タの送受を行い、信号線109は回線制御アダプタ10
0内のレジスフ指定のためのアドレスとReadまたは
Writeの制御信号線、信号線110は回線制御アダ
プタ100からの割り込み信号線である。
汎用レシーバ・トランスミッタ回路lから割り込み信号
線102を介して割り込み要求が出力されると、制御回
路2は汎用レシーバ・トランスミッタ回路1の割り込み
要因レジスタを読み出し、それが受信割り込みであれば
このフレームをバイト長チェック回路3で受信フレーム
のL (Length)フィールドのバイト長の値をチ
ェックし、その値が一定の値を越えるときには大サイズ
格納領域5に受信フレームを格納し、一定の値を越えな
いときには小サイズ格納領域6に受信フレームを格納す
る。
格納されたフレームは受信バッファIO内でシフトされ
、出力が可能になったときに受信バッファの状態を示す
信号を信号線105を介して制御回路2へ出力し、この
信号に基づき通信制御部200への割り込み信号線11
0をセットし通信制御部200からの処理を待つ。
〔発明の効果〕
以上説明したように本発明によれば、バッファメモリの
容量を削減することができ、装置を小型化することがで
きる効果がある。
【図面の簡単な説明】
図は本発明実施例の構成を示すブロック図。 l・・・汎用レシーバ・トランスミッタ回路、2・・・
制御回路、3・・・バイト長チェック回路、4・・・受
信バッファ切換回路、5・・・大サイズ格納領域、6・
・・小サイズ格納領域、7・・・セレクト回路、10・
・・受信バッファ、101・・・データバス、102・
・・割り込み信号線、103・・・制御信号線、104
・・・受信バッファ制御信号線、105・・・受信バッ
ファ状態信号線、106・・・出力フレーム、107・
・・割り込み要因および受信データRead信号線、1
08・・・双方向データ線、109・・・回線制御アダ
プタのアドレス・Read−Write指示信号線、1
10・・・回線制御アダプタからの割り込み信号線。

Claims (1)

  1. 【特許請求の範囲】 1、ローカルエリアネットワークから受信され並列に変
    換された受信フレームを一時格納する受信バッファと、 定められた基準に従って前記受信バッファから受信フレ
    ームを取り出すセレクト回路と を備えた回線制御アダプタにおいて、 前記受信バッファに、バイト長が一定値以上の受信フレ
    ームを格納する大サイズ格納領域と一定値以下の受信フ
    レームを格納する小サイズ格納領域とを設け、 バイトの大きさに応じて受信フレームを前記大サイズま
    たは小サイズ格納領域に切り分けて格納する受信バッフ
    ァ切換回路と を備えたことを特徴とする回線制御アダプタ。 2、バイトの大きさを受信フレームのLフィールドでチ
    ェックするバイト長チェック回路を備えた請求項1記載
    の回線制御アダプタ。 3、前記大サイズおよび小サイズ格納領域は、受信フレ
    ームが先入れ先出しされる構成である請求項1記載の回
    線制御アダプタ。
JP34108389A 1989-12-29 1989-12-29 回線制御アダプタ Pending JPH03203442A (ja)

Priority Applications (1)

Application Number Priority Date Filing Date Title
JP34108389A JPH03203442A (ja) 1989-12-29 1989-12-29 回線制御アダプタ

Applications Claiming Priority (1)

Application Number Priority Date Filing Date Title
JP34108389A JPH03203442A (ja) 1989-12-29 1989-12-29 回線制御アダプタ

Publications (1)

Publication Number Publication Date
JPH03203442A true JPH03203442A (ja) 1991-09-05

Family

ID=18343094

Family Applications (1)

Application Number Title Priority Date Filing Date
JP34108389A Pending JPH03203442A (ja) 1989-12-29 1989-12-29 回線制御アダプタ

Country Status (1)

Country Link
JP (1) JPH03203442A (ja)

Cited By (1)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
JPH07202946A (ja) * 1993-12-21 1995-08-04 Internatl Business Mach Corp <Ibm> 通信バッファを管理するためのシステム及び方法

Cited By (2)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
JPH07202946A (ja) * 1993-12-21 1995-08-04 Internatl Business Mach Corp <Ibm> 通信バッファを管理するためのシステム及び方法
US6181705B1 (en) 1993-12-21 2001-01-30 International Business Machines Corporation System and method for management a communications buffer

Similar Documents

Publication Publication Date Title
US6742063B1 (en) Method and apparatus for efficient transfer of data packets
CA2289192C (en) Communication dma device
US5228129A (en) Synchronous communication interface for reducing the effect of data processor latency
JPH03203442A (ja) 回線制御アダプタ
EP1027781B1 (en) Apparatus and method for depacketizing and aligning packetized input data
JPS6359042A (ja) 通信インタ−フエイス装置
JPH0458646A (ja) バッファ管理方式
JP2762506B2 (ja) 回線制御装置
EP0285335B1 (en) Data communication system and method
JPH1063617A (ja) シリアル通信装置
JPS6083451A (ja) 同期式デ−タバツフアリング方式
JPH0353736A (ja) 受信バッファ制御方式
EP4024224B1 (en) Interface conversion device
KR0183831B1 (ko) 데이터 버퍼링 장치
CN100461724C (zh) Pos收发控制装置
JP3120609B2 (ja) フレーム受信装置
JP2823625B2 (ja) データ処理装置
JPH0486047A (ja) 優先処理機能付バッファ回路
JPS63206050A (ja) デ−タ転送方法
JPH03180959A (ja) インターフェース回路
JPS63275239A (ja) ロ−カルエリアネツトワ−クシステム
JPS60158750A (ja) 高速通信回線のインターフェース回路
JPH04314157A (ja) 通信装置
JPS6366102B2 (ja)
JPH0194741A (ja) 通信制御装置の割込み制御方式